Axios: Trump Unleashed Profanity-Laced Tirade at Netanyahu Over Lebanon Escalation

BitcoinWorld Axios: Trump Unleashed Profanity-Laced Tirade at Netanyahu Over Lebanon Escalation U.S. President Donald Trump reportedly launched a profanity-laced verbal attack on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u during a phone call on June 1, according to a report from Axios. The incident, which occurred on the same day Iran threatened to suspend negotiations with the United States, highlights growing friction between the two allies over Israel’s military escalation in Lebanon. Details of the Heated Exchange Axios, citing two U.S. officials and an additional source familiar with the call, reported that Trump used strong language to condemn Netanyahu’s plans for airstrikes on Beirut. The president described Netanyahu as ‘crazy’ and ‘ungrateful,’ and directly halted the proposed military action. Trump warned that bombing the Lebanese capital would further isolate Israel on the global stage. According to the sources, Trump reminded Netanyahu that he had intervened to help him during his corruption trial, claiming he ‘saved’ the Israeli leader from prison. The U.S. officials summarized Trump’s remarks as telling Netanyahu that he was ‘crazy,’ would be in jail without Trump’s help, and that the situation had turned global opinion against both Netanyahu and Israel. Context and Implications The call took place against a volatile backdrop. On the same day, Iran threatened to walk away from negotiations with the United States, adding another layer of complexity to Middle Eastern diplomacy. The reported confrontation underscores a significant rift between Trump and Netanyahu, two leaders who have historically maintained a close political alliance. Notably, the Axios report contrasts with Trump’s recent public statements. Just days before the reported call, Trump had thanked Netanyahu in a social media post, a move that now appears at odds with the private tension. This discrepancy raises questions about the true state of their relationship and the reliability of public versus private diplomacy.
